The glam rock'n'roll (for “ glamor rock'n'roll ”) corresponds to a movement of the British rock'n'roll extending on the Années 1970 and 1980, and by certain aspects precursor of the movement Punk (1977).

Characteristics of the glam

The glam rock'n'roll (or glitter rock'n'roll) is characterized by several spectacular, musical or literary aspects:

  • most obvious is its side spectacularly “ glamourous ”: the singers and their groups seem heirs to the Dandy EMS, vêtus in an eccentric way, covered of strass and spangles, asserting openly their character Androgyne; it is for example the case of David Bowie declaring itself bisexual ( Melody maker 1972 ). During the last time of the movement, however, the side “glam with spangles” tends to grow blurred for an esthetics with top hats plus “vampire”, inspired enough by the film Clockwork orange (see the group The New York Dolls and, at certain moments, Queen).

  • comes then, on a more musical level, the abundance of the parts where all the members of a group sing in chorus (even partition, even height, even moment). See celebrates it piece Cosmic Dancer group T-Rex (included inter alia in the film Billy Elliot).

  • finally, is this a chance, the references to the Science-fiction are frequent in the glam rock'n'roll: group David Bowie called Ziggy Stardust, many references to this planet in its songs ( Life One Mars ) like in those, for example, of T-Rex ( Ballrooms Of Mars ), etc
